Mac and Cheese. This is the easiest, most straightforward use for cheesy dips: Boil pasta, stir in leftover dip, thin with pasta water as needed. Done. (If you want to bypass the dip and head straight for the mac, here's your recipe.)

Instructions. Preheat the oven to broil. Coat a 2- quart casserole dish with nonstick spray and set aside. Cook the spinach according to package directions, or microwave in a microwave-safe bowl in 1 minute increments until thawed. Place the spinach in a thin towel or cheesecloth and squeeze out all excess water.
